From ee6ddbb6cbf2b0c608f1ef05a7edf2d32bacba20 Mon Sep 17 00:00:00 2001 From: Alexander Date: Thu, 30 Nov 2023 10:37:13 +0100 Subject: [PATCH] feat(backend): tune go build command to use prebuilt kafka lib --- backend/Dockerfile |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/backend/Dockerfile b/backend/Dockerfile index 636087466..8ecc57c12 100644 --- a/backend/Dockerfile +++ b/backend/Dockerfile @@ -2,7 +2,7 @@ ARG ARCH=amd64 FROM --platform=linux/$ARCH golang:1.21-alpine3.18 AS build -RUN apk add --no-cache gcc g++ make libc-dev pkgconfig +RUN apk add --no-cache gcc g++ make libc-dev WORKDIR /root # Load code dependencies @@ -17,7 +17,7 @@ COPY internal internal # Build service ARG SERVICE_NAME -RUN CGO_ENABLED=1 GOOS=linux GOARCH=$ARCH go build -o service -tags dynamic openreplay/backend/cmd/$SERVICE_NAME +RUN CGO_ENABLED=1 GOOS=linux GOARCH=$ARCH go build -o service -tags musl openreplay/backend/cmd/$SERVICE_NAME FROM --platform=linux/$ARCH alpine AS entrypoint ARG GIT_SHA